    Selection procedure for the NDA examination starts with the written test and you need to qualify the same for further success.
    Secondly you need to go for the SSb interview which is only possible when you qualify the written test.
    Thirdly if you qualify the SSB round then you need to go for the medical examinartion.
    If you qualify the medical also then merit list will be made according to the performance and those who gets selected are offered the date for joining for the training.
    So this is the whole procedure for the selection if you like to apply then you need to fulfil the requirement given below are as follows-
    You must be 10+2 in any stream to apply for the indian army.
    10+2 in physics and maths to apply for the air force and navy.
    Age should be 16.5 to 19 years .
    You should not have any criminal records.
    You need to be indian by nationality.
    Male candidates are only eligible for the same as girls are not eligible.

    To give NDA Exam, candidate must pass 12th class or appearing for 12th class.

    The minimum age should be 16.5 years and maximum is 19 years.

    There is no age relaxation for this exam.

    Only unmarried male candidates are eligible to give this exam.

    Required educational qualifications are as follows:

    (i)For Army wing of National Defence Academy: 12th Class pass of the 10+2 pattern of School Education or equivalent examination conducted by a State Education Board or a University.

    (ii) For Air Force and Naval Wings of National Defence Academy: A candidate must have passed 10+2 educational level with physics and mathematics subjects.

    NDA examination is conducted by UPSC and the exam pattern will be having 3 stages which you have to clear with merit.

    -Written Examination

    -SSB Interview

    -Medical Examination

    Written examination is objective type paper and it will have questions related to maths, english, general intelligence, general science, general awareness and general knowledge.

    If you get good marks in written exam then you will be called for the SSB which will be of 5 days duration. SSB will test the candidate mentally and physically.You must have very good head on shoulders then only you can get good marks in SSB.

    Medical fitness is the most important criteria and if you are declared unfit then you can not join NDA.

    You should be 10+2 pass male candidate who is unmarried and age should be between 16.5 to 19 years.

    National Defense Academy selection process.

    Written Exam

    1)English
    2)General Knowledge
    3)Mathematics

    2)5 days SSB(Service Selection Board) Interview
    a)Psychological Test
    b)Picture Perception Test
    c)Group Discussion
    d)Intelligence Test

    3)Physical Test.

    After completing Service Selection Board interview of 5 days.
    Those who applied for Air Force through NDA had to go through PABT test.

    PABT-Pilot Aptitude Battery Test.
    a)INSB(Instrument Battery Test)
    b)SMA(Sensory Motor Apparatus)
    c)CVT(Control Velocity Test).
